u/DarkBladeMadriker Oct 21 '25

You only need to pay taxes on actual money.

You really think this? Have you never heard stories of people winning a big prize, like a car or boat and then selling it because they couldn't afford the taxes? The IRS considers all prizes as taxable.

From the IRS website- "addition to cash winnings, you must include in your income the FMV of bonds, cars, houses, and other noncash prizes."

u/B_P_G Oct 21 '25

This is not true.

"Gift certificates that are redeemable for general merchandise or have a cash equivalent value are not de minimis benefits and are taxable."

https://www.irs.gov/government-entities/federal-state-local-governments/de-minimis-fringe-benefits

I mean seriously, do you know what a huge tax exemption that would be if they didn't tax income that came in the form of gift cards? Companies would just let people elect to be paid in gift cards. There would also be a lot more big ticket gift cards. People would pay their car loans with $500 Honda gift cards they got from their employer every two weeks.

u/Scullyxmulder1013 Oct 21 '25

A local pizzeria offered free pizza’s if people got their logo tattooed on them. I knew a guy who was covered in tattoos already and lived really close to the restaurant. He got their logo tattooed and he’d order pizza there whenever the hell he felt like it, for lunch, dinner, or a snack, sometimes multiple times a day.

While he could only order a pizza for himself, they had neglected to specify how often he would be allowed to do that and there was no end date to it. They offered pizza to go so he didn’t even have to eat it on the premises.

It didn’t take long for them to go back on the agreement.
